Need love life advice? Ask a heartless computer for hilarious blunt answers

Brooklyn-based graphic designer Victoria Siemer has created a series of images in which she digitally inserts computer error messages over Polaroid films. The error messages provide commentary on the images. The photo series entitled ‘Human Error’ depicts turning points in people’s romantic and personal life; lovers in bed or empty beds are paired with error messages that say things like, “Preparing to empty heart…” or “Ready to move on.”

The error messages provide blunt, almost heartless advice from machines for humans. Personally, I find the series humorous and think that the advice is actually pretty good!
